Building an ecological security pattern based on ecosystem services supply-demand:A case study of ecological conservation areas in Beijing

Abstract

The balance between the supply and demand of ecosystem services is a central mechanism for advancing regional sustainability.Building an ecological security framework based on this principle can effectively coordinate the relationship between regional ecological security and human well-being.Taking Beijing's ecological conservation zones as a case,six representative ecosystem services:water production,food provision,carbon storage,soil conservation,recreation,and habitat quality,are selected to quantitatively assess the supply and demand of these services by integrating the ArcGIS,In VEST model,and POI crawlers.Morphological Spatial Pattern Analysis(MSPA)and circuit theory are used to derive an ecological security pattern.Results indicate:1)Considerable spatial variation is evident in the distribution of ecosystem services supply and demand within Beijing's ecological conservation areas.High-supply zones are concentrated in forested suburban areas like Huairou and Fangshan,while high-demand zones cluster in densely populated urban districts.2)Seventy ecological source areas were identified,covering a total area of 1,720.80km2,including two major clusters in Huairou and Fangshan,with the remaining scattered along peripheral zones.3)131 ecological corridors were extracted,with wide150m,20 ecological pinch points and 42 ecological barrier point.4)Ecological pinch points along long-distance corridors spanning Changping District should be protected priorly.Obstructions on short-distance corridors within the Huairou and Fangshan clusters should be cleared through ecological restoration to enhance the overall stability and resilience of the ecological security framework.This research offers scientific guidance for strengthening ecological security barriers in conservation zones and advancing ecological protection and green development.
